Transaction 70bd95fd13e8f36f7135011e38e50ac8a1cf15a6fb0ee818532104ee5907d747

block
84c6f9f7c3ad881846f2523216cefb0b3980917948bdb4ddd6ebfbedcaf3e081

1 Input

23 Outputs